simulinkでe​xp(-sa)を計算​するためのブロックを​教えてください。

simulink初心者です。
伝達関数の計算でexp(-sa)を入れたいのですが、何という名前のブロックを使えばよいのでしょうか?

 Akzeptierte Antwort

Atsushi Ueno
Atsushi Ueno am 21 Jan. 2024
Bearbeitet: Atsushi Ueno am 21 Jan. 2024

0 Stimmen

「Simulinkでを計算するためのブロック」は下記の様になりますがそうじゃないですね。
のラプラス変換は...と思いましたが、既に s があります。の逆ラプラス変換はデルタ関数です。ということは、@K さんはインパルス応答のシミュレーションを行う為、Transfer Fcnブロックのパラメータとしてを入力する方法を質問しているのだと思います。ところが、同ブロックのパラメータには、下記の分数式の係数しか入力できません。
  • デルタ関数のラプラス変換は1です。なので伝達関数のパラメータは分子分母ともに[1]とします
  • の a はデルタ関数の時間ずれ a です。Transport Delay ブロックを追加して、パラメータにaを入力して時間ずれを作る事で上記問題を回避できます。

1 Kommentar

K
K am 21 Jan. 2024
ご回答いただきありがとうございます。
ただ、この方法では元々したかったことができなかったので、新たに下記に質問します。
よろしければご回答いただけますと幸いです。

Melden Sie sich an, um zu kommentieren.

Weitere Antworten (0)

Kategorien

Mehr zu Simulink finden Sie in Hilfe-Center und File Exchange

Produkte

Version

R2023a

Gefragt:

K
K
am 21 Jan. 2024

Kommentiert:

K
K
am 21 Jan. 2024

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!